Welcome to New Shoreham Center ...

New Shoreham Center is located in Washington County<1>.

A typical abbreviation for New Shoreham Center: New Shoreham Ctr. (or less commonly used: New Shoreham Cen., New Shoreham Cent. or New Shoreham Cntr.)

See our Genealogy Helper Page for New Shoreham Center for more information about variations on the name of New Shoreham Center.

New Shoreham Center is 70 feet [21 m] above sea level.<2>.

Time Zone: New Shoreham Center l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Area Code for New Shoreham Center: 401
